@@ -698,10 +698,18 @@ typedef struct Exception
/* This function gets call too often, so we inline it if we can */
#define MemSet(start, val, len) do \
{ /* are we aligned for int32? */ \
- if (((start) & INT_ALIGN_MASK) == 0 && \
+ /* We have to cast the pointer to int \
+ so we can do the AND */ \
+ if (((int)(start) & INT_ALIGN_MASK) == 0 && \
((len) & INT_ALIGN_MASK) == 0 && \
(val) == 0 && \
- (len) <= 256) \
+ /* \
+ * We got this number by testing this \
+ * against the stock memset() on \
+ * bsd/os 3.0. Larger values were \
+ * slower. \
+ */ \
+ (len) <= 64) \
{ \
int32 *i = (int32 *)(start); \
int32 *stop = (int32 *)((char *)(start) + (len)); \
@@ -711,7 +719,7 @@ typedef struct Exception
} \
else \
memset((start), (val), (len)); \
- }
+ } while (0)
